Fun Ways for Couples to Get to Know Each Other
Getting to know specific things about your partner can be very fun, exciting and surprising. It is worth asking questions to get to know them in a more personal way. You will find out things about them that may seem very shocking, but good or different. Here is a list of ways to get to know your partner.
1. Life Moments/Events- Share with each other childhood moments, stories from school days, college, memorable events, events that change their lives, embarrassing moments, funniest moments, times when you were afraid, disappointed, hurt, etc.
2. Dates- Ask about your partner's very first date, the place he/she went to, how old were they, the most horrible date they ever have, what is the best date or what you consider the best dates.
3. Jobs - First Job, best and worst jobs and what or who inspired them to pursue the job or career that he/she is now in.
4. Talk about real life role models, mentors, people who inspired him/her and those they consider heroes in their lives over the years.

5. Ask about foods- these are favorite foods for lunch and dinner, fruits you like, vegetables you like, favorite snacks, favorite restaurants, types of foods you like- Indian, Mediterrean etc. foods you dislike and restaurants you dislike, favorite dessert, ice cream, preferred drink,
6. Music- ask about favorite romantic songs, pop song, country songs, favorite music band as a teen and favorite music artist and why they are considered their best?
7. TV/Movies- favorite talk show, cooking shows, favorite suspense, thriller, comedy novies, favorite actor, actress, celebrities you do not like.
8. Quotes- discuss quotes that inspire you, quotes from famous people about life, love, happiness, success etc., your own definition of love when you were younger and now as an adult, how would you define love.
9. Money- the most expensive thing you ever bought, any loans you could not pay, any present financial debt, are you spender or saver.
10. Places- vacation spots you visited while growing up, cities and countries you want to visit or possibly desire to live one day.
11. Miscellaneous- what's the one thing no one knows about you, how would you describe yourself, how would others describe you, what factors contribute to a good relationship, favorite color, flower, perfume, book,etc.
12. Likes/Dislikes- things you like and dislike about yourself, things you like about your partner, what you like and dislike about your family, things you dislike at restaurants, dislike about people, your country, etc.
13. Activities- fun activities you enjoy, things you do in your spare time, hobbies, sports, etc.
14. Opinions/Views- opinions on drugs, alcohol, gambling, abortion, and so forth.
